Sun Tea Punch Recipe

Ingredients:

6-8 bags of decaffeinated tea
1/2 gallon water
8 lemons, 7 juiced and 1 sliced
4 oranges, 3 juiced and 1 sliced
2/3 C honey
1/2 bunch mint

Directions:

Steep tea bags and water in the sun for 3 hours. Remove tea bags. Add remaining ingredients and stir. Pour into tall, ice-filled glasses.

Number Of Servings:

10
Personal Notes:

As an alternative to brewing in the sun, brew tea overnight in the refrigerator as you would in the sun.
